To install it you'll need to remove the front bumper (follow the directions linked here). After that it's very simple...just a matter of removing several clips and separating the grille from the bumper.

If you're needing it painted too I suggest you contact a reputable body shop (or a member on here named Nexson). Painting these grilles is a pretty involved process and if you don't do it right the paint will just peel right off.
